Average Cost of Solar Panels in Pilesgrove
Let's take a look at the average cost of solar panels in Pilesgrove.
The national average cost of solar panels is $2.66 per watt, but in Pilesgrove it's 2.77 per watt. Because a 4.6-kW system is needed to cover the energy needs of a typical home in Pilesgrove, the average price of going solar will be about $8,958 after claiming the federal solar tax credit of 30%.
Remember that the numbers above are only averages. The price you'll end up paying for solar will differ based on your household energy consumption, the type of solar panels you want to get, your solar contractor and more. For most homeowners, the upfront investment in solar power is worth paying. On average Pilesgrove homeowners see about $19,000 in savings on energy bills over 20 years.

Factors that Affect Solar Panel Costs in Pilesgrove
While the average cost of a solar system in Pilesgrove is $8,958, your final cost may be higher or lower than that. There are many factors that can have a sizable impact on the cost of a solar panel installation. Below are some of the more crucial things to keep in mind.
Solar Equipment
Solar system size, which is measured in kilowatts, is one of the largest factors that affects the overall cost of installing solar panels. Because of that, it's crucial to accurately gauge the size of the solar energy system needed for your home by figuring out your typical energy use. The kind of solar equipment you choose can increase or decrease your cost by thousands or even tens of thousands of dollars. If you get the most efficient solar panel brands, you'll end up paying more upfront than if you opted for the most affordable panels. On the other hand, more efficient panels could save you more over time on your energy bills. Additionally, add-on products, like solar batteries, can bump up your total well above the Pilesgrove average.
Solar Financing Terms
If paying for solar panels out of pocket is difficult, solar loans are a solid choice because they cut back your upfront costs and let you pay for your system over five to seven years on average. However, the interest on solar loans also increases your overall costs, so it's vital to take that into consideration as well. You can always reduce the total you pay in interest and sometimes even your APR by making a larger down payment.
Solar Panel Installation Company
The solar company you hire to handle your switch to sustainable energy can have an effect on your total costs. There are about 3 solar installation companies operating in Pilesgrove, and each can charge different amounts for labor and equipment. The company's size sometimes plays the most significant role in the cost of installation. Larger national companies, like SunPro and Sunrun, often have lower pricing because they have access to more resources and better pricing. Smaller local companies might be more costly, but they generally have better customer service and more customization options, and the occasional sale or promotion can bring their pricing down to compete with bigger companies.

Is it better to lease or buy solar panels in Pilesgrove?
Leasing solar panels can be an attractive choice, because it typically comes with low or $0 upfront payments. The downside is that you won't be able to save as much. If you lease, you don't own the system, so you can't claim any incentives and your home value won't increase. Buying solar panels is a better way to go if you want to get the most savings.
Can you sell solar power back to the grid in Pilesgrove?
Each state has some form of net metering programs except Tennessee, South Dakota and Alabama currently. Some states let you sell power back to the grid, but others just offer you credit toward your future electricity bills.
How often do you have to replace solar panels?
Although the average lifespan of solar panels is 25 to 30 years, that doesn't mean they are completely unusable at that time. What this means is their energy production will have decreased significantly after that point. You can opt to replace them once you've had them for that long or you can keep using them at a lower efficiency.
